Numerical analysis of deformation of a wind turbine blade with variable geometry controlled by means of centrifugal force

Abstract


The efficiency of energy conversion from wind to mechanical energy of a rotating wind turbine rotor depends on the flow conditions of the medium and its impact on the rotor blade. The flow conditions change with the change of wind speed and rotor rotational speed. Therefore, in order to increase the operating area of ​​a wind turbine with good efficiency values, it is necessary to modify the turbine blade setting. Mechanical solutions for changing the turbine blade pitch setting exist for large wind turbine rotors. For small wind turbines, such systems are not used due to the cost of the system significantly increasing the cost of a small turbine. Therefore, it is necessary to develop a solution that will be cheap to use and will ensure improvement of the efficiency of a small wind turbine. The article discusses the analysis of the possibilities of using a turbine blade with modified geometry using centrifugal force. Analyses of the deformation of the blade with the proposed structure were carried out in numerical tests and the obtained results are presented in the article.
